Understanding Versatile Pocket Tools
Definition and Importance of Versatile Pocket Tools
Versatile pocket tools are compact instruments designed to perform multiple functions. They often combine features such as knives, screwdrivers, bottle openers, and more into a single device. These tools are crucial for individuals who value efficiency and convenience in their daily lives.
Common Features of Pocket Tools
When analyzing pocket tools, look for common features that enhance functionality:
- Multi-Functionality: Ability to perform various tasks.
- Compact Design: Easy to carry without taking up much space.
- Durability: Made from sturdy materials to withstand wear and tear.
Micro-example:
A typical multi-tool may include pliers, a knife blade, and several screwdriver heads.
Evaluating Different Types of Pocket Tools
Categories of Pocket Tools
Understanding the different categories helps narrow down your options:
- Multi-Tools: Combine several functions in one device.
- Keychain Tools: Small tools attached to keyrings for easy access.
- Folding Knives: Compact knives that fold into their handles.
Key Considerations When Choosing a Type
When selecting a type of pocket tool, consider these factors:
- Intended Use: Determine what tasks you need it for (e.g., camping, daily use).
- Size Preference: Choose based on portability versus functionality.
Micro-example:
For everyday use, a compact multi-tool may be more practical than a larger version meant for outdoor activities.

Key Features of Versatile Pocket Tools
- Durability: Look for tools made from high-quality materials like stainless steel or titanium. These materials resist corrosion and wear over time.
- Weight: A good pocket tool should be lightweight enough to carry daily without being cumbersome.
- Functionality: Evaluate how many functions the tool offers versus its size. Ideally, it should include blades, screwdrivers, pliers, and even safety features like a bottle opener.
- Ease of Use: Ensure that each function is easily accessible and intuitive to operate.

Practical Uses in Everyday Situations
- Camping: Use the knife blade for food preparation or cutting rope; pliers can help set up tents or repair gear.
- Home Repairs: Utilize screwdrivers for furniture assembly or electrical repairs around your home.
- Everyday Carry (EDC): Keep a multifunctional tool handy for unanticipated tasks throughout your day—opening packages or tightening screws on glasses.

Tool Maintenance Tips
Regular maintenance ensures your pocket tools remain functional over time.
Basic Maintenance Steps
- Clean Regularly: Wipe down surfaces after use to prevent dirt buildup.
- Oil Moving Parts: Apply lubricant periodically to hinges and other moving parts to ensure smooth operation.
- Inspect for Damage: Regularly check for any signs of wear or damage that could compromise functionality.

Brand Comparisons
- Leatherman Tools: Known for their robust design and lifetime warranty; they offer a wide range of models suited for various activities—from camping to tactical use.
- Gerber Gear: Offers innovative designs focused on usability in outdoor settings; check their multi-tools designed specifically with hunters in mind.
- Victorinox Swiss Army Products: Renowned for their classic designs; these are often compact yet highly functional—ideal as an EDC option.
